Primary Responsibilities:

  • Perform as a Scrum Master for one or more agile teams
  • Establish team level cadence and drive team level scrum ceremonies in line with program level cadences established
  • Provider leadership, direction, and coaching to the team to encourage adoption of good agile practices
  • Be a change agent and foster a 'learn by doing' culture
  • Encourage and facilitate cross-team coordination and collaboration
  • Remove impediments for the team(s) and escalate as appropriate
  • Facilitate management of the scrum team's dependencies between the program team and third parties, release managers, or other scrum teams
  • Work cross functionally to align strategy, methodology, and execution
  • Maintain metrics and reports that provide visibility to stakeholders on team-level progress and quality
  • Track and manage project execution in accordance with company's delivery and financial management practices


Key Competencies:

  • Assertive: Ensure Agile/Scrum concepts and principles are adhered to, and able to be a voice of reason and authority, make the tough calls
  • Attitude of Empowerment: Lead team(s) to self-organization
  • Attitude of Transparency: Bring disclosure and transparency to both business and IT and build trust amongst partners
  • Collaborative: Partner with others to achieve goals at various levels throughout the organization and lead others to do so by example
  • Communicative and Social: Communicate well with all levels of the organization from scrum team members to release train leadership
  • Conflict Resolution: Facilitate discussion at the team level and facilitate alternatives or different approaches
  • Continual improvement: Continually to grow one's craft learning new tools and techniques to manage oneself and a team
  • Enthusiastic: Impassioned and high-energy
  • Facilitative: Lead by example and demonstrate value-add principles to scrum team(s)
  • Flexible: Shift to the role or tasks needed for each situational transformation. Ability to "get the job done" regardless of role definition
  • Quick Learner: Quickly gain a high level understanding of the technical and business domains of the scrum teams
  • Servant Leader: Garner respect from team and stakeholders and be willing to get their hands dirty to get the job done
  • Situational Awareness: Be the first to notice differences and issues as they arise, put corrective actions in place and/or elevate them to management
  • System Thinker: Analyze the entire software development environment and operating culture and bring practical solutions to improve and navigate both
  • Team-oriented: Be a team player who protects the scrum team
